Sleeve cuff

Place of OriginChina
DateQing Dynasty (1644-1912)
Dimensions7 1/4 × 44 3/4 in. (18.4 × 113.7 cm)
Mediumembroidery
ClassificationTextiles and Fiber
Credit LineGift of Edward Drummond Libbey
Object number
1912.1038
Not on View
DescriptionPhoenix, butterflies, and flowers in color embroidered on a blue silk ground.
